Village of Ellsworth approves $2,000 pressure-washing contract for Woodenshoe Park restrooms

At a special April 30 meeting, the Village of Ellsworth council approved a $2,000 contract with bidder Steve Lowen to pressure wash restrooms at Woodenshoe Park and scheduled completion before the park opens May 15; the vote was 5-0.

The Village of Ellsworth council voted April 30 to approve a $2,000 contract to pressure wash the restrooms at Woodenshoe Park, the village minutes show. The motion, made by J. Rasmussen and seconded by L. Spearing, passed 5-0.
Only one bid was received for the work; the minutes identify the bidder as Steve Lowen. The council instructed that the cleaning be completed before the park opens on May 15. Marlene Drenth, the village clerk, recorded the action in the meeting minutes.
No public input was recorded on the item during the meeting. The council considered the bid during its action items and then adjourned the special meeting at 7:35 p.m.
